What is Aircraft Engine Oil Consumption?
Aircraft engine oil consumption refers to the amount of lubricating oil an engine uses during operation. This measurement helps aviation professionals monitor engine health, plan maintenance schedules, and optimize fuel efficiency. Oil consumption is typically measured in ounces per hour (oz/hr) or milliliters per hour (mL/hr).
Excessive oil consumption can indicate problems such as worn piston rings, valve stem seals, or oil pump issues. Conversely, low oil consumption might suggest problems with the oil system or incorrect oil type.

Factors Affecting Oil Consumption
Several factors influence aircraft engine oil consumption:
- Engine Type - Different engine designs have different oil consumption rates
- Operating Conditions - High power settings and altitude can increase oil consumption
- Oil Quality - Synthetic oils typically have lower consumption rates than conventional oils
- Engine Age - Older engines may have higher oil consumption due to wear
- Maintenance Practices - Proper oil changes and filter replacements can optimize consumption
Understanding these factors helps in interpreting oil consumption results and making informed maintenance decisions.
